Quinoa is a “pseudograin,” because the plant it comes from isn’t a kind of grass.
Technically, it’s a seed-like fruit. It does have numerous protein, and additionally masses of nutrients and minerals, however so do all whole grains.
Yeah, It Has More Protein Than Other Grains, But Since When Do We Need More Protein?
Fiber is what we’re sorely missing, and its fiber content is relatively modest, compared to barley or rye. Pretty robust on folate and nutrition E, and leads the p.c. on magnesium, iron and zinc.So, nutritious?

This is the kind of study I wanted to look:
a randomized controlled trial. And approximately a cup a day of cooked quinoa for 12 weeks caused a 36 percent drop in triglycerides.That’s akin to what one gets with triglyceride-lowering drugs or high-dose fish oil dietary supplements.
Which is higher, everyday quinoa or red quinoa? Well, crimson does have approximately twice the antioxidant energy, main the investigators to conclude that red quinoa may appreciably contribute to the control and/or prevention of degenerative sicknesses related to loose radical damage––though it’s in no way been placed to the check.What approximately black quinoa?
Both pink and black quinoa appear equally antioxidant-rich, each beating out the extra conventional white.
